linux - 列出多个 .tar 归档文件的内容

标签 linux shell archive tar

列出我使用的一个.tar归档文件的内容

tar -tvf archive.tar

我希望使用类似的格式来列出更多文件的内容,但是

tar -tvf *.tar

没有按预期工作。

列出多个 .tar 归档文件内容的最佳单行解决方案是什么?

最佳答案

这有帮助吗?

for f in *.tar 
do 
    echo "content of $f:"
    tar tvf "$f"
done

关于linux - 列出多个 .tar 归档文件的内容,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19350010/

相关文章:

java - Eclipse - 执行命令行时发生异常,没有这样的文件或目录

linux - libmono-winforms 包的 RHEL 包

c - 使用 execlp() 从字符串运行 shell 命令

python - Linux Red Hat 上的 Korn Shell 脚本

Xcode - 产品存档文件 xcarchive 太大

c++ - 改进稀疏线性系统的解决方案

c++ - 尽管文件指针正确,但 fclose() 期间出现段错误

linux - bash - wget -q -O - urlto.sh | bash - wget -q -O - urlto.sh | bash - 命令不起作用

用 C 创建我自己的归档工具

xcode - 由于架构不匹配,将静态库从 Xcode 链接到 Lazarus 应用程序失败